Woman Found Bound And Possibly Strangled Inside Huntington Park Business

HUNTINGTON PARK (CBS) — A 30-something woman has been found dead -- bound and possibly strangled -- inside a Huntington Park business, according to authorities.

Police were dispatched to Global Nature at 2703 E. Florence Avenue just after 6 p.m. Thursday.

Lt. Cosme Lozano of the Huntington Park Police Department said the victim "was the sole occupant of the business."

The victim's relationship to the business was under investigation.

The woman was not identified until her next of kin can be notified. Unconfirmed reports say she is Latino and about 30 years of age.

She was found by several customers in a back room.

The motive for the murder is not known but police believe robbery is likely.

The business did not have surveillance cameras.
